在智能模型中,常用的算法包括线性回归、逻辑回归、决策树、支持向量机、神经网络等。这些算法各有优缺点:
线性回归:优点是简单易懂,计算速度快,对大规模数据集表现良好;缺点是对非线性关系拟合能力较弱。逻辑回归:优点是适用于二分类问题,输出结果具有概率解释;缺点是对特征之间的非线性关系拟合能力有限。决策树:优点是易于理解和解释,能够处理混合数据类型,对缺失值不敏感;缺点是容易过拟合,泛化能力较弱。支持向量机:优点是在高维空间中表现优秀,泛化能力强,适用于小样本数据集;缺点是对大规模数据集计算复杂度高,对参数的选择和核函数的设计较为敏感。神经网络:优点是可以学习复杂的非线性关系,适用于大规模数据集;缺点是模型结构复杂,训练时间长,需要大量的数据来避免过拟合。在实际应用中,可以根据具体问题的特点和数据集的特征选择合适的算法。例如,对于二分类问题,可以首选逻辑回归;对于非线性关系较为复杂的问题,可以考虑使用神经网络;对于需要解释性强的问题,可以选择决策树等算法。在模型选择过程中,还可以通过交叉验证等方法来评估模型的性能,以确保选择的算法能够在实际场景中取得良好的效果。